Searching:
If you can't find what you're looking for in this forum using the website search function, try using the "double search" using Google.
1) Go to Google.com. Search 3fatchicks by using the term site:3fatchicks.com at the end of your Google search.
For example, if you want to look for "big mac in a bowl", type "big mac in a bowl site:3fatchicks.com" in Google search. No need to include the quotation marks when you type.
2) This will bring up the page that you are looking for, now hit Ctrl+F to search on that page. Type "big mac in a bowl" and all instances of that search term will be highlighted.

I would stay on phase 1 until you get to the goal you want. It seems like you have a few pounds of gain at first, and I want some wiggle room. Phase two is easy, but phases 3 and 4 are more complex. I am on phase 2, week 2 , but I may stay on 2 for one more week so I can get all the way down to 130.
Good morning everyone - question for those who have reached the next phase - when do you know you are ready to start phase two?
I used the BMI as a goal, getting to a healthy one. Since I had lost so much weight and had alot of extra skin, I consulted a plastic surgeon to get an idea of how many pounds the skin took up, then calculated a 'virtual' weight. At some point, I just knew it was time to stop. 6 months into maintenance and so far, so good. It can be done !!!
